How often should the transmission fluid of the Nissan X-Trail be replaced?

2 Answers
AveryAnn
09/02/25 7:33am
Nissan recommends replacing the transmission fluid of the X-Trail every 32,500 kilometers or 39 months. The function of transmission fluid is to keep the shifting system clean and to lubricate and prolong the life of the transmission components. Regarding the transmission fluid replacement interval for the Nissan X-Trail, I reckon it largely depends on actual driving habits. The manual specifies every 40,000-60,000 km, but real-world conditions vary significantly. If you frequently drive on mountain roads or in congested urban traffic where the transmission operates under high temperature and pressure, you should change it at 40,000 km. Conversely, if you mainly drive on highways with good road conditions, stretching to 60,000 km is acceptable. I last changed mine at 50,000 km, and noticed significantly smoother gear shifts afterward. Remember to use genuine Nissan NS-3 fluid exclusively - a full flush requires 12 liters and delivers better results than gravity drainage. Never delay this maintenance, as degraded fluid can cause steel belt slippage, and transmission repairs costing 20,000-30,000 yuan are an expense best avoided through proper care.

How many kilometers should the timing belt of the Buick New Excelle be replaced?

Buick Excelle timing belt should be replaced at 150,000 kilometers. Reasons for timing belt replacement: Some assembly reasons or personal driving habits may damage the belt and require early replacement; friction between the timing belt and mechanical components, operational heat, various vibrations, or mechanical reasons of other components (such as the drive pulley) may also reduce or weaken the service life of the belt. Protective measures for the timing belt: Daily proper maintenance is essential. During maintenance, it is important to choose a professional automotive after-sales service center for repairs and pay attention to personal driving habits. After the car has been driven for a certain distance, refer to the manual standards to inspect and maintain the belt in a timely or early manner. If abnormalities, cracks, elongation, or damage are found, replace the belt promptly. Function of the timing belt: The timing belt is an important part of the engine's valve system. When the engine is running, the piston's stroke, the opening and closing of the valves, and the ignition sequence must maintain synchronous operation under the connection of the timing belt.

How Long Does the Cadillac XT5 Hybrid Battery Last?

If proper maintenance is observed during vehicle usage, the battery of the XT5 hybrid will not be damaged. Under normal conditions, it is recommended to replace the battery every 5 years to ensure optimal vehicle performance. Below are some maintenance tips to extend the lifespan of a hybrid car battery: Avoid prolonged parking: Regardless of the vehicle type, prolonged parking without driving is detrimental as it can lead to battery discharge, circuit aging, fuel sedimentation, and other issues. These problems can cause more severe damage to hybrid vehicles, as extended parking results in continuous over-discharge of the hybrid battery, damaging the battery pack. Avoid frequent rapid acceleration: Although hybrid vehicles offer quick and smooth acceleration, rapid acceleration significantly harms the battery. Frequent rapid discharge can reduce the battery's lifespan. Maintain battery pack ventilation and cooling: Battery performance is highly dependent on ambient temperature. Currently, hybrid vehicles primarily rely on in-car air intake for cooling, so it is essential to keep the cooling channels unobstructed. The vehicle will alert if there is a blockage, so drivers and rear-seat passengers should be mindful of foot mats and other obstructions.

What brand is Delinte tires?

Delinte tires are a brand jointly established by China Tire United Co., Ltd. and Qingdao Sentury Tire Co., Ltd. They generally offer four major series with seven products in passenger car tires and SUV tires. The tire sizes range from 14 inches to 32 inches, covering over one hundred different specifications. Delinte tires are divided into the following series: 1. Comfort (Warm Man) Series: One model is the DH1, an ultra-long mileage passenger car tire, and the other is the DH2, a comfortable high-performance passenger car tire. 2. Handling (Running Man) Series currently has only one model: the THUNDER-D7, a sporty ultra-high-performance passenger car tire. 3. SUV (Rich Man) Series has two models: one is an all-season urban SUV tire, and the other is the DESERT-STORM-D8, an all-season ultra-high-performance SUV tire. 4. Run-Flat (Goddess) Series also has two models: the DH3-RFT and DH6-RFT. The zigzag traction tread pattern and main grooves ensure high drainage and wet grip performance. The crisscross steel belts enhance braking performance, while the continuous and compact shoulder design improves stability during high-speed cornering. The S-shaped continuous shoulder grooves enhance heat dissipation.

Should Car Windows Be Waxed When Waxing the Car?

Car windows should not be waxed when waxing the car. If wax is applied to the windows, it can cause significant blurring at night, severely impairing the driver's visibility. Additionally, after using the windshield wipers, some wax may adhere to them. Over time, this not only prevents the wipers from cleaning the glass effectively but also accelerates the aging of the wiper rubber. The method for waxing a car is as follows: First, wash the car thoroughly, preferably using a dedicated car wash solution to ensure it is completely clean. Then, use a clean cloth to dry the car entirely, as water on the paint surface makes waxing difficult. Park the car in a shaded area and prepare to wax. Next, use a round sponge specifically designed for solid car wax to apply the wax evenly on the paint surface. A thin layer is sufficient; there's no need for a thick application. After application, wait for 5-10 minutes to allow the wax to dry completely. Finally, use a microfiber towel to polish the paint surface, similar to shining shoes. The benefits of car waxing: Car waxing, as a traditional aspect of car care, primarily serves to waterproof and protect against acid rain. The protective layer of wax significantly reduces the amount of water droplets adhering to the car's surface. Secondly, it protects against high temperatures and UV rays. As the weather gets hotter, cars exposed to sunlight year-round are prone to paint aging and fading. The wax film reflects some of the light, effectively preventing paint deterioration. Additionally, car wax can prevent static electricity and, consequently, dust accumulation.
